Great Location, Good Enough Building
Pros
Units are relatively well-priced, especially the ones with laundry. Street is quiet and tree-lined. Location is great. East Village to the one side and Alphabet City on the other. Many gardens and parks nearby, including a garden right next door. They have the appropriate contractors come if you have issues with the laundry machine, plumbing etc. instead of having the super try to fix something he doesn't know about.
Cons
No hot water about 5-7 days during my 1-year lease (each outage 1 day at a time). All were during winter. It was fixed within 24 hours each time but still annoying. Has not happened in 3+ months so maybe issue is resolved permanently but doubt it. Trash management was initially horrible (bags thrown in the backyard and no one taking it out for weeks) but new trash people were brought in and it's fine now. Trash gets put in bins and taken out frequently - but it's outdoors so still expect rats at night. There are rats in the next door garden so you will see rats almost every time you come home at night. They sometimes cross from the sidewalk planter into the garden right across the entrance where you have to walk. Superintendent is responsive, but he's not live-in so could take a while for him to come if not already in the area. Also means less cleaning of the building. More of an East Village problem but if trash gets spilled on the street from a homeless person or bags otherwise rip then the trash is left outside the entrance for a while until someone cleans it. Fake security cameras - they don't actually get used. The heat radiators aren't adjustable as far as I know. They run way too hot when activated and take way too long to cycle (will be extremely hot for the 15-30 minutes its on/ immediately after then turn off for hours to the point where its freezing again). I turned off the radiators and used a space heater instead.
Advice to the owners
Please put more effort into regularly cleaning the inside of the building and the sidewalk area.
